Plateaux of probability for the expanded quantum infinite well
Published 9 Sep 2024 in quant-ph, math-ph, math.MP, and math.NT | (2409.06058v1)
Abstract: If the standard 1D quantum infinite potential well initially in its ground state suffers a sudden expansion, it turns out that in the evolution of the system they may appear plateaux of probability for some fractional times, as noticed by C. Aslangul in 2008. We introduce a mathematical framework to explain this phenomenon. Remarkably, the characterization of these plateaux depends on nontrivial number theoretical considerations.
